Transaction e599e3c837027e2b80cf7763f14565d87a8bdbf928d0f2da8de417a229de772d

block
39c88a0ba40e4edcf51204c4cb7c600ee64516c600c4964b54c1845002622cf1

1 Input

23 Outputs